Advantech Ethernet-based Dual-loop PID Controller (ADAM-6022-A1E)

SPESIFICATION
Category | Attribute | Value |
Analog Input | Channels | 6 |
Input Ranges | ±10 V, 0~20 mA, 4~20 mA | |
Input Type | V, mA | |
Resolution(Bits) | 16-bit | |
Sampling Rates(S/s) | 10 S/s (sum) | |
Analog Output | Channels | 2 |
Output Ranges | 0~10 V, 4~20 mA, 0~20 mA | |
Output Type | V, mA | |
Resolution | 12-bit | |
General | Connectors | 1 x RJ45, 1 x 13-pin plug-in screw terminal, 1 x 9-pin plug-in screw terminal |
Protocol | Modbus/TCP, TCP/IP, UDP, HTTP, DHCP | |
Communications | Interface | Ethernet |
Isolated Digital Input | Channels | 2 |
Input Voltage | Dry Contact Logic level 0: close to GND Logic level 1: open Wet Contact Logic level 1: 10~30 VDC Logic level 0: 0~3 VDC | |
Environment | Isolation Voltage | 2,000 VDC |
Operating Temperature | 10~50 °C (14~122 °F) | |
Isolated Digital Output | Channels | 2 |
Output Type | Sink | |
Output Voltage | 0~30 VDC | |
Sink Current | 100 mA max./channel | |
Power Requirements | Input Voltage | 10~30 VDC |
